Recommended print settings
Specific values may vary depending on the type of printer, hotend and cooling. The ranges given serve as starting settings.
- Nozzle temperature: 220–250 °C
- Bed temperature: 90–110 °C
- Print speed: approx. 40–70 mm/s
- Cooling: rather low or limited (only for details) to prevent layer cracking
- Chamber: a closed print chamber is recommended, or at least limiting drafts
For larger models it is recommended to:
- use a brim/raft for better bed adhesion,
- avoid drafts and rapid cooling,
- print rather slowly in lower layers.

Advantages of ABS+ over PLA and standard ABS
Compared to PLA:
- higher temperature resistance (more suitable for parts in warmer environments),
- better mechanical resistance and toughness, less brittle material,
- more suitable for functional, continuously used parts.
Compared to standard ABS:
- lower shrinkage and warping, easier printing of larger objects,
- better layer adhesion and less tendency to crack,
- generally more stable printing behavior.
Storage tips
To keep the Prof. Lab ABS+ filament maintaining its properties:
- store the spool in a dry place without access to moisture (ideally in a sealed box with silica gel),
- do not leave the filament on the printer for long periods in a dusty or humid environment,
- for longer breaks, we recommend sealing the spool back in a bag with desiccant.
When stored like this, the filament will provide consistent, high-quality print results even after a longer time.
